Overview

MAX5035EASA/V+T from Maxim Integrated is an automotive-grade, high-voltage (7.5V–76V), 1A step-down DC-DC converter with adjustable output (1.25V–13.2V), internal 0.4Ω high-side DMOS FET, fixed 125kHz PWM switching, and pulse-skipping mode for light-load efficiency. It delivers up to 94% efficiency at 0.5A/24VIN→5VOUT, operates across –40°C to +125°C, and is used in distributed power supplies for industrial control systems requiring robust input transient handling.

Technical Context

The MAX5035EASA/V+T implements voltage-mode PWM control with feed-forward compensation and integrated frequency compensation-eliminating external loop components. Its internal architecture includes a dedicated VD regulator (7.8V typ) for BST capacitor charging, cycle-by-cycle current limiting (1.3–2.5A), and hiccup-mode short-circuit protection triggered by sustained overcurrent.

It supports programmable undervoltage lockout via the ON/OFF pin (1.65V typ rising threshold, 100mV hysteresis), uses a bootstrap gate drive (BST–LX) for the high-side N-channel DMOS switch, and features a Type III compensation network embedded in the error amplifier-enabling stable operation with standard LC output filters without external compensation networks.

Key Specifications

ParameterValue and Actual Design Meaning
Input Voltage Range7.5V to 76V - supports wide industrial and automotive battery inputs including 24V, 36V, and 48V nominal systems with surge tolerance.
Output Voltage RangeAdjustable 1.25V to 13.2V - set via external resistor divider on FB pin; regulated to ±1.2% over temperature and line/load.
Max Output Current1A continuous - limited by package thermal resistance (θJA = 170°C/W for SO-8) and internal current limit (1.9A typ).
Quiescent Current270µA at no load - enables low-power standby in always-on automotive modules without compromising startup time.
Switching FrequencyFixed 125kHz (±10kHz) - ensures predictable EMI profile and simplifies filter design vs. variable-frequency PFM-only converters.
Feedback Reference1.221V (typ) at FB pin - defines output regulation point; enables precise output setting with <1% resistor tolerance.
Shutdown Current10µA (typ) - reduces system-level standby power in battery-backed applications such as telematics or ADAS sensors.

Pinout & Package

MAX5035EASA/V+T is housed in an 8-pin SO (Small Outline) package, RoHS-compliant and automotive-qualified (–40°C to +125°C). The package has gull-wing leads, JEDEC MS-012AC outline, and 1.27mm pitch.

Pin/TerminalCircuit RoleDesign Meaning
BSTBootstrap capacitor connectionProvides gate-drive voltage for internal high-side DMOS; requires 0.1µF ceramic capacitor between BST and LX for proper switching.
VDInternal regulator outputSupplies ~7.8V bias for BST charging and analog circuitry; must be bypassed to GND with 0.1µF ceramic capacitor.
SGNDSignal ground referenceInternal analog ground node; must be connected directly to system GND plane to avoid regulation error and noise coupling.
FBFeedback inputSenses output voltage via resistive divider; regulates VOUT to 1.221V at FB; sets output with R3/R4 per VOUT = 1.221 × (1 + R3/R4).
ON/OFFEnable/shutdown controlLogic-level input: >1.65V (typ) enables operation; <1.5V (typ) disables switching and reduces IQ to 10µA.
GNDPower ground returnMain return path for high-current LX switching node and internal regulator; must be tied to SGND at single-point star ground.
VINMain input supplyAccepts 7.5V–76V DC; requires local low-ESR input capacitor (e.g., 68µF aluminum + 0.1µF ceramic) near pin.
LXSwitch nodeDrives external inductor; connects internally to source of high-side DMOS; voltage swings from GND to VIN during operation.

Key Features

FeatureDesign Value
Integrated high-side DMOS FET0.4Ω RDS(ON) - eliminates external MOSFET, reduces BOM count, and improves efficiency at 1A load vs. discrete solutions.
Internal frequency compensationType III network embedded in error amplifier - removes need for external compensation components, enabling stable 1A operation with standard 100µH inductors.
Pulse-skipping light-load modeReduces quiescent current to 270µA while maintaining regulation - extends battery life in intermittent-duty applications like CAN bus nodes.
Hiccup-mode short-circuit protectionDisables switching after fault detection, cools die, then retries - prevents thermal runaway during sustained output shorts in unattended systems.
Automotive temperature range–40°C to +125°C operation - qualified per AEC-Q100 stress test requirements for under-hood and chassis-mounted power rails.

FAQ

What is the maximum input voltage rating for the MAX5035EASA/V+T?

The MAX5035EASA/V+T has an absolute maximum input voltage rating of +80V, with recommended continuous operation up to +76V. This allows safe use in 48V and 60V industrial systems and automotive applications subject to load-dump transients per ISO 7637-2. Operation beyond 76V is not advised for long-term reliability, even though the device may survive brief transients.

How do I configure the output voltage for the MAX5035EASA/V+T?

The MAX5035EASA/V+T is an adjustable-output variant: connect a resistive divider from VOUT to GND with the midpoint to the FB pin. Use VOUT = 1.221V × (1 + R3/R4), where R4 ≤ 15kΩ. For example, 13.3kΩ (R4) and 41.2kΩ (R3) set VOUT = 5V. Ensure both resistors are 1% tolerance metal-film types placed close to the FB pin.

Does the MAX5035EASA/V+T require external compensation components?

No, the MAX5035EASA/V+T includes fully integrated Type III frequency compensation. No external capacitors or resistors are needed on the COMP or FB pins. This simplifies design and improves stability across all loads and input voltages-verified in the datasheet's typical application circuits using only standard 100µH inductors and 68µF output capacitors.

What protection features does the MAX5035EASA/V+T include?

The MAX5035EASA/V+T integrates undervoltage lockout (UVLO), cycle-by-cycle current limiting, hiccup-mode short-circuit protection, thermal shutdown (+160°C trip, +140°C recovery), and BST overvoltage clamping. These operate autonomously without external components-ensuring fail-safe behavior during input surges, output shorts, or ambient overheating in unattended deployments.

Is the MAX5035EASA/V+T pin-compatible with other MAX5035 variants?

Yes, all MAX5035 variants-including MAX5035AASA/V+T, MAX5035BASA/V+T, and MAX5035EASA/V+T-share identical 8-pin SO packaging and pinout. The only functional differences are output voltage configuration (fixed vs. adjustable) and minor parameter tolerances; no PCB redesign is needed when migrating between versions for voltage optimization or qualification upgrades.
